Report API for MAT
6 분 소요
Youngjin Lee
기본정보
도메인 및 API Key는 별도로 제공됩니다.
코드 정의
구분 |
코드 |
설명 |
ERROR_CODE |
0 |
성공 |
|
1 |
시스템에 에러가 발생했습니다. |
|
2 |
알 수 없는 오류가 발생했습니다. |
|
3 |
조회 권한이 없습니다. |
|
4 |
존재하지 않는 API 입니다. |
|
5 |
Parameter 정보가 잘못되었습니다. |
|
6 |
날짜는 반드시 입력해야 하며, 세 달을 초과 할 수 없습니다. |
OS_CODE |
2 |
iOS |
|
3 |
Android |
|
-1 |
알수없음 |
광고주 리포트
Request URL
URL |
Method |
/S-Plus_api/MAT/getAdverList.xml |
Get |
/S-Plus_api/MAT/getAdverList.json |
Get |
Request Parameters
Filed Name |
타입 |
필수 |
코드 예시 |
설명 |
sDate |
String |
Y |
20160101 |
리포트 조회 시작일 |
eDate |
String |
Y |
20160131 |
리포트 조회 종료일 |
USER |
String |
Y |
|
메조미디어에서 발급한 고유 ID |
Auth_Type |
String |
Y |
mat |
mat 구분 값 |
Respose Fields
이름 |
타입 |
전달 값 예시 |
설명 |
Adver_List_Count |
Integer |
1 |
반환되는 리스트 행 수 |
AdverList.Adver_List |
Array |
|
|
adver_no |
Integer |
1645 |
광고주 고유 번호 |
adver_name |
String |
광고주 |
광고주 명 |
brand_no |
Integer |
2944 |
광고주 – 브랜드 고유 번호 |
brand_name |
String |
브랜드 |
광고주 – 브랜드 명 |
imps |
Integer |
145 |
노출 수 |
click |
Integer |
561 |
클릭 수 |
Respose Sample
{
"error_code": "000",
"Adver_List_Count": 1,
"Adver_List": [
{
"adver_no": 1645,
"adver_name": "펀플웍스",
"brand_no": 2912,
"brand_name": "완소여단",
"imps": 51,
"click": 0
}
]
}
캠페인 리포트
Request URL
URL |
Method |
/S-Plus_api/MAT/getCampaignList.xml |
Get |
/S-Plus_api/MAT/getCampaignList.json |
Get |
Request Parameters
Filed Name |
타입 |
필수 |
코드 예시 |
설명 |
sDate |
String |
Y |
20160101 |
리포트 조회 시작일 |
eDate |
String |
Y |
20160131 |
리포트 조회 종료일 |
USER |
String |
Y |
|
메조미디어에서 발급한 고유 ID |
Auth_Type |
String |
Y |
mat |
mat 구분 값 |
Adver_No |
Integer |
Y |
1645 |
광고주 고유 번호 |
Brand_No |
Integer |
N |
2944 |
광고주 – 브랜드 고유 번호 |
Group_Day |
Integer |
N |
1 |
0 : 일자별 Grouping 안함 |
|
|
|
|
1 : 일자별 Grouping 처리 |
Group_OS |
Integer |
N |
1 |
0 : OS 별 Grouping 안함 |
|
|
|
|
1 : OS 별 Grouping 처리 |
Respose Fields
이름 |
타입 |
전달 값 예시 |
설명 |
Campaign_List_Count |
Integer |
1 |
반환되는 리스트 행 수 |
Campaign_List.Campaign_List |
Array |
|
|
cmp_no |
Integer |
306 |
캠페인 고유 번호 |
cmp_id |
String |
캠페인 테스트 |
캠페인 명 |
app_id_android |
String |
test.android |
앱 ID ( 안드로이드 ) |
app_id_ios |
String |
test.ios |
앱 ID ( iOS ) |
cmp_start_date |
String |
2018-10-01 |
캠페인 시작 일자 |
cmp_end_date |
String |
2018-10-15 |
캠페인 종료 일자 |
cmp_budget_total |
Integer |
515110 |
캠페인 총 예산 |
currency |
String |
KRW |
통화 코드 |
imps |
Integer |
145 |
노출 수 |
click |
Integer |
561 |
클릭 수 |
cost |
Integer |
1742 |
소진 금액 |
day |
String |
2018-10-01 |
리포트 일자 ( Group_Day 가 1 일 경우 반환 ) |
os_code |
String |
1 |
OS 코드 ( Group_OS 가 1 일 경우 반환 ) |
Respose Sample
{
"error_code": "000",
"Campaign_List_Count": 1,
"Campaign_List": [
{
"cmp_no": 306,
"cmp_id": "20170421_ENP Games_반지_NCPI",
"app_id_android": "aaa",
"app_id_ios": "bbb",
"cmp_start_date": "2017-04-20",
"cmp_end_date": "2017-08-31",
"cmp_budget_total": 200000000,
"currency": "KRW",
"imps": 0,
"click": 39580372,
"cost": 0
}
]
}
애드 리포트
Request URL
URL |
Method |
/S-Plus_api/MAT/getADList.xml |
Get |
/S-Plus_api/MAT/getADList.json |
Get |
Request Parameters
Filed Name |
타입 |
필수 |
코드 예시 |
설명 |
sDate |
String |
Y |
20160101 |
리포트 조회 시작일 |
eDate |
String |
Y |
20160131 |
리포트 조회 종료일 |
USER |
String |
Y |
|
메조미디어에서 발급한 고유 ID |
Auth_Type |
String |
Y |
mat |
mat 구분 값 |
Adver_No |
Integer |
Y |
1645 |
광고주 고유 번호 |
Cmp_No |
Integer |
Y |
306 |
캠페인 고유 번호 |
Group_Day |
Integer |
N |
1 |
리포트 일자 ( Group_Day 가 1 일 경우 반환 ) |
Group_OS |
Integer |
N |
1 |
OS 코드 ( Group_OS 가 1 일 경우 반환 ) |
Group_Pub |
Integer |
N |
1 |
퍼블리셔 코드 ( Group_Pub 이 1 일 경우 반환 ) |
Respose Fields
이름 |
타입 |
전달 값 예시 |
설명 |
AD_Count |
Integer |
1 |
반환되는 리스트 행 수 |
AD_List.AD_List |
Array |
|
|
ads_no |
Integer |
9502 |
애드 고유 번호 |
ads_id |
String |
광고11 |
애드 명 |
img_path |
String |
|
광고 소재 경로 |
landing_url |
String |
http://www.mezzomedia.co.kr |
광고물 랜딩 url |
currency |
String |
KRW |
통화 코드 |
imps |
Integer |
5151 |
노출 수 |
click |
Integer |
144 |
클릭 수 |
cost |
Integer |
3050 |
소진 금액 |
day |
String |
2018-10-01 |
리포트 일자 ( Group_Day 가 1 일 경우 반환 ) |
os_code |
Integer |
3 |
OS 코드 ( Group_OS 가 1 일 경우 반환 ) |
section_no |
Integer |
5 |
퍼블리셔 코드 ( Group_Pub 이 1 일 경우 반환 ) |
Respose Sample
{
"error_code": "000",
"AD_List_Count": 2,
"AD_List": [
{
"ads_no": 9502,
"ads_id": "20170421_ENP Games_반지_NCPI_AOS",
"img_path": "",
"landing_url": "",
"currency": "KRW",
"imps": 0,
"click": 38725073,
"cost": 0
},
{
"ads_no": 9503,
"ads_id": "20170421_ENP Games_반지_NCPI_iOS",
"img_path": "",
"landing_url": "",
"currency": "KRW",
"imps": 0,
"click": 855299,
"cost": 0
}
]
}